In 2024, GMO Internet Group had 106.44 M outstanding stocks, a 0% change from the 106.44 M stocks in the previous year.

What does GMO Internet Group do?

GMO Internet Inc. is a Japanese company that was founded in 1991. The company is a leading provider of internet services and technologies in Japan and has expanded its business into various sectors such as web hosting, cloud services, e-commerce, advertising, and financial services. One of the most well-known services offered by GMO Internet is its web hosting service. The company provides various hosting plans for small to large websites that run on secure and reliable servers in its own data centers. In addition, GMO Internet also offers support for website creation and management, as well as domain registration and SSL certificates. Another important business field is cloud services. GMO Internet offers various cloud services such as virtual servers, storage, networks, and databases. These services utilize the latest technology to provide fast, scalable, and secure cloud services. The cloud services can be utilized by small to large companies that require fast and flexible data processing. Another important sector of GMO Internet is the e-commerce industry. The company offers a wide range of e-commerce solutions such as online shops, payment processing, and logistics. These solutions enable businesses to quickly and effectively set up online shops and conduct transactions. Additionally, GMO Internet also offers advertising services to increase the visibility of online shops and reach more customers. GMO Internet also offers various financial services, including online payments, loans, and foreign exchange trading. Through these financial services, customers can perform transactions quickly and easily, and the company can support its growth by providing financial solutions and services. Another important product of GMO Internet is GMO Coin. This is a cryptocurrency exchange that allows customers to buy and sell c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um. GMO Coin is one of the largest cryptocurrency exchanges in Japan and has high liquidity and security. Overall, GMO Internet has established itself as a leading provider of internet services and technologies. The company continues to expand its business and seeks opportunities to expand into new areas such as blockchain technology. The company is known for offering innovative technologies and services to provide its customers with more convenience and added value. Evaluating GMO Internet Group's Shares Outstanding

GMO Internet Group's shares outstanding refer to the total number of shares that are currently held by all its shareholders, including institutional investors and restricted shares held by the company’s officers and insiders. The number of shares outstanding is crucial in determining the company's market capitalization and is used by investors to assess the company’s size, financial health, and investment potential.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Tracking the changes in GMO Internet Group’s shares outstanding over the years can provide investors with insights into the company's financial strategies and market valuation. An increase in shares outstanding can result from actions like issuing new shares, while a decrease can result from buybacks.

Impact on Investments

For investors, understanding GMO Internet Group’s shares outstanding is essential for evaluating its earnings per share (EPS) and market valuation. A change in the number of shares outstanding can impact the EPS, which is a significant driver of stock prices and investor decisions.

Interpreting Changes in Shares Outstanding

Variances in GMO Internet Group’s shares outstanding can signal shifts in the company’s financial strategy. An increase may dilute the EPS and share value, indicating potential fundraising or acquisitions. Conversely, a decrease, often due to share buybacks, can enhance share value and indicate the company’s confidence in its financial performance.

Stock savings plans offer an attractive way for investors to build wealth over the long term. One of the main advantages is the so-called cost-average effect: by regularly investing a fixed amount in stocks or stock funds, you automatically buy more shares when prices are low, and fewer when they are high. This can lead to a more favorable average price per share over time. In addition, stock savings plans allow small investors access to expensive stocks, as they can participate with small amounts. Regular investment also promotes a disciplined investment strategy and helps to avoid emotional decisions, such as impulsive buying or selling. Furthermore, investors benefit from the potential appreciation of the stocks as well as from dividend distributions, which can be reinvested, enhancing the compounding effect and thus the growth of the invested capital.
